Allen-Bradley MPL-B320P-MJ72AA MP-Series MPL Low-Inertia Brushless Servo Motor

Configured for rotary servo motion in Kinetix systems, the Allen-Bradley MPL-B320P-MJ72AA (MPL-B320P-MJ72AA servo motor) provides direct electromechanical torque and position execution. The motor uses a 100 mm frame, 50.8 mm magnet stack, 5000 RPM rated speed, absolute multi-turn high-resolution encoder, keyed shaft, and right-angle SpeedTEC DIN connection.

Kinetix Motion and Feedback Characteristics

The MPL-B320P-MJ72AA uses a low-inertia rotor configuration with a 100 mm frame and 50.8 mm magnetic stack.

The absolute multi-turn encoder provides feedback for servo position and velocity control through the specified Hiperface interface.

The motor has a keyed shaft extension and no factory-installed brake or shaft seal. Its SpeedTEC DIN connector is right-angle and rotatable through 180 deg.

The motor integrates with Allen-Bradley Kinetix drive families through the specified motor and feedback connections.

Frequently Asked Questions

Q: Does the MPL-B320P-MJ72AA include a motor brake?
A: No. The manufacturer configuration specifies a no-brake option.

Q: What feedback device is installed on the MPL-B320P-MJ72AA?
A: It uses an absolute multi-turn high-resolution encoder with Sin/Cos feedback and Hiperface protocol.

Q: What connector configuration is specified for this motor?
A: The motor uses a SpeedTEC DIN connector with a right-angle orientation and 180 deg rotation capability.

Field Installation Guidelines

  • Verify the motor nameplate against the drive configuration before applying motor power.
  • Confirm the installed motor voltage class and drive compatibility rather than relying on conflicting secondary specifications.
  • Mount the IEC metric flange against a rigid machined surface and maintain shaft alignment with the driven equipment.
  • Use the keyed shaft correctly and avoid applying radial or axial loads outside the applicable mechanical limits.
  • Route motor power and encoder cables separately from high-current switching conductors where practical.
  • Maintain shield continuity according to the applicable Allen-Bradley installation instructions and drive cabinet grounding scheme.
  • Secure the right-angle DIN connector against mechanical rotation or cable tension after installation.
  • Because this motor has no brake, provide external mechanical holding or braking where the application requires load retention during power removal.
  • Verify encoder feedback direction, motor phasing, and commanded rotation before coupling the motor to the final machine load.
  • Do not energize the motor until mechanical travel, electrical insulation, grounding, and connector engagement have been checked.
